Helen J. Boerman, O.D., FAAO is a board-certified optometric physician serving the Nashville, Tennessee community for over three decades through her practice, Brentwood Eye Care.[1] She established her practice in 1994 and has built a reputation as a leader in comprehensive eye care, focusing on vision correction, specialty contact lenses, and LASIK co-management while staying deeply rooted in the Nashville metropolitan area.[2]

Education and Training

At Indiana University, Dr. Boerman earned her Doctor of Optometry degree and completed advanced training in Laser and Cataract Surgical Management.[3] Her commitment to advanced clinical education led directly to her Fellowship in the American Academy of Optometry (FAAO), which honors optometrists who've demonstrated excellence in patient care, education, and research. She's also a Diplomate of the American Board of Optometry (Dipl. ABO), the highest level of board certification in optometry.

Career

Brentwood Eye Care

Dr. Boerman opened Brentwood Eye Care in 1994. Since then, she's served as owner and lead practitioner at the Nashville location on Franklin Pike.[4] The practice has earned a strong reputation for comprehensive eye care throughout the Nashville metropolitan area.[5]

Clinical Specializations

Her specialty in contact lens fitting means tackling the tough cases. That's patients with irregular corneas, high refractive errors, and other challenging visual conditions that standard lenses can't address. When it comes to LASIK work, she handles pre-operative evaluations, post-operative care, and long-term follow-up.

Academic Contributions

Dr. Boerman's contributed to optometric literature through collaborative work in specialized medical texts. She co-authored chapters on corneal topography and refractive surgery procedures, including decentered ablations alongside other eye care professionals. These publications appear in medical textbooks focused on corneal topography and advanced refractive surgery techniques.
